Uspari is a Rural village located in Bhairamgarh, Bijapur, Chhattisgarh.

The total population of Uspari is 122.

Uspari village comprises 25 households.

The literacy rate in Uspari is 35.1%. Among the literate population of 34, there are 19 literate males and 15 literate females.

In Uspari, there are 52 males and 70 females, with a sex ratio of 1346 females per 1000 males.

There are 25 children (20.5% of population), comprising 11 boys and 14 girls.

The total number of workers in Uspari is 79, with 79 main workers and 0 marginal workers.

In Uspari, there are 0 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(0 males, 0 females) and 63 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(26 males, 37 females).

Uspari is located in Chhattisgarh state, Bijapur district, and falls under Bhairamgarh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 451232 and LGD code is 451232.
